HMY-Viking MegaDock Billfishing Tournament Reaches Capacity for the Third
Year in a Row
The HMY-Viking MegaDock Tournament, the fourth leg of the South Carolina Governor’s Cup Billfishing Series, celebrates its sixth anniversary with another full competition field. The event will be held July 9–12, 2008 at the Charleston City Marina and is still accepting waiting list applications to enter. “Exceptional fishing coupled with a one-of-a-kind venue has led to the HMY-Viking MegaDock’s growth and popularity,” maintains Tournament Chairman Robbie Freeman.

Georgia Mascot Uga VI Passes Away In Savannah
Update 7.2.08 :: Video :: http://ugaphoto.alumni.uga.edu/multimedia/UGAVI/
ATHENS, Ga. --- Uga VI, the winningest mascot in the University of Georgia’s history, died on Friday evening from congestive heart failure in his hometown of Savannah, Ga., owner Frank W. “Sonny” Seiler announced.

“He was a good one,” Seiler said. “What can I say? He had a marvelous record. He was a very strong and healthy dog. He was the biggest of all the dogs, and he had the biggest heart. It just played out.”
Seiler noticed Uga VI was breathing heavily shortly after arriving home from work on Friday evening. He was taken to Dr. Stanley Lester, the family’s veterinarian, who consulted with Dr. Bruce Hollett at the University of Georgia’s College of Veterinary Medicine before Uga VI passed away.

INDULGE IN CHARLESTON'S MOST CELEBRATED SUMMER ART EVENT
Charleston Fine Art Dealers’ Association Presents Third Annual Palette and Palate Stroll-July 11, 2008
CHARLESTON, SC - On Friday, July 11, 2008, take pleasure in the historic city’s finest indulgences on the Charleston Fine Art Dealers’ Association’s Third Annual Palette and Palate Stroll, an exclusive evening dedicated to fine art, cuisine and wine.
Connoisseurs will stroll through the historic streets of downtown Charleston, delighting their senses in Charleston.s charms for a memorable evening. They will enjoy an array of breathtaking art, created by nationally and internationally renowned artists at the city.s most prominent galleries, and indulge in fine cuisine prepared by a circle of prestigious local chefs, including Blossom, Boathouse, Carolina's, Charleston Grill, Circa 1886, Cru Café, Cypress, Fat Hen, FIG, McCrady.s, High Cotton, Muse, Social, Tristan and Virginia's on King.

CONGRATULATIONS TO BACARDI MOJITO CHALLENGE VICTOR JOHN AQUINO
Boysenberry Lychee Mojito Leads to Third Victory for Coast Bartender John Aquino
CHARLESTON, SC, JULY 1st, 2008 - John Aquino, bartender of Coast Bar & Grill wowed taste buds at the fourth annual Bacardi Mojito Challenge with his Boysenberry Lychee Mojito, awarded the favorite at this year's event.
Aquino is a three time champion of the Challenge. A twenty year veteran of the industry, John has been heading up the bar operations at COAST since the restaurant opened its doors in 2002. He is the man behind the specialty cocktails Coast has become known for. Locals favor the award winning Hawaiian Peach Mojito and the acclaimed Mango Mojito, featured in The New York Times.
His latest concoction can be sampled at Coast nightly, beginning at 5pm.
